Abstract

Despite the centuries-old history of the translation process and the ongoing study of its various aspects, many problems have not yet received a clear and definitive solution. The problem of assessing the quality of translation falls into this category. The question of how exactly it is necessary to translate in order to bring the translation into line with the original has become relevant with the advent of written translations and has not yet found its solution. This article discusses the concept of adequacy, as well as the tasks and issues of applying this concept in literary translation. In addition, the article discusses the use of units associated with the process of translating works of art from one language to another using the method of adequate translation.
